Wilde Oscar - The Critical Writings Of Oscar Wilde An Annotated Selection - Hardcover MONTSERRAT HOUSE A work that combines culturalBinding: Hardcover Description: Though best known for his drama and fiction Oscar Wilde was also a pioneering critic. He introduced the idea that criticism was an act of creation not just appraisal. Wilde transformed the genre by extending its ambit beyond art to include society itself all while injecting it with his trademark wit and style.
